ANJANA PRAKASH ORAL ORDER 19-01-2016 Heard learned counsel for the Petitioners and the State. The Petitioners seek anticipatory bail in a case instituted for the offence under Section(s) 147, 148, 323, 341, 376, 511, 379, 380, 452, 504 of the Indian Penal Code.
In view of the nature of allegations against the petitioners, I am not inclined to grant the privilege of anticipatory bail to the Petitioners.
Prayer for bail is rejected.
